1.5.41 Nexus Port Controller (NPC)
The NPC module provides real-time development support capabilities for this device in compliance with the IEEE-ISTO
5001-2008 standard. This development support is supplied for MCUs without requiring external address and data pins for
internal visibility.
The NPC block interfaces to the host processor and internal buses to provide development support as per the IEEE-ISTO
5001-2008 Class 3+, including selected features from Class 4 standard.
The development support provided includes program trace, data trace, watchpoint trace, ownership trace, run-time access to the
MCUs internal memory map and access to the Power Architecture® internal registers during halt. The Nexus interface also
supports a JTAG only mode using only the JTAG pins. The following features are implemented:
• Full and reduced port modes
• MCKO (message clock out) pin
• 4 or 12 MDO (message data out) pins1
• 2 MSEO (message start/end out) pins
• EVTO (event out) pin
— Auxiliary input port
• EVTI (event in) pin
• 5-pin JTAG port (JCOMP, TDI, TDO, TMS, and TCK)
— Supports JTAG mode
• Host processor (e200) development support features
— Data trace via data write messaging (DWM) and data read messaging (DRM). This allows the development tool
to trace reads or writes, or both, to selected internal memory resources.
— Ownership trace via ownership trace messaging (OTM). OTM facilitates ownership trace by providing visibility
of which process ID or operating system task is activated. An ownership trace message is transmitted when a
new process/task is activated, allowing development tools to trace ownership flow.
— Program trace via branch trace messaging (BTM). Branch trace messaging displays program flow discontinuities
(direct branches, indirect branches, exceptions, etc.), allowing the development tool to interpolate what
transpires between the discontinuities. Thus, static code may be traced.
— Watchpoint messaging (WPM) via the auxiliary port
— Watchpoint trigger enable of program and/or data trace messaging
— Data tracing of instruction fetches via private opcodes
1. 4 MDO pins on 144 LQFP package, 12 MDO pins on 257 MAPBGA package.
